The Association for Dietetics in South Africa (Adsa) is the professional organisation for registered dieticians.

A dietician is a qualified health professional registered with the Health Professions Council of South Africa (HPCSA) who has a minimum qualification of a four year scientific degree.

How can a dietician help you? Your first thought might be weight loss, and you would be right, but that’s not all. Obesity is only one of a many nutrition-related conditions that dieticians can treat. Nutrition is in fact one of the cornerstones of good health for all.

Some of the well known conditions managed by dieticians include diabetes, heart disease, intestinal disorders, food allergies and intolerances and eating disorders. Dieticians also play a role in sports nutrition and the nutrition advice for various stages during a person's lifecycle (from pregnancy to old age).
